Making Classrooms More Engaging
Children are naturally attracted to colourful and interactive learning materials. Teachers can use puzzles, blocks, picture cards, toys, books, and craft supplies to make classroom sessions more interesting.
Activities can be planned around simple learning goals. Children may count objects, identify colours, arrange shapes, or match pictures. Such exercises allow them to learn while staying actively involved.
Encouraging Children to Ask Questions
Questions are an important part of childhood learning. Teachers can create opportunities for children to ask about people, objects, animals, nature, and everyday events.
Instead of giving an immediate answer to every question, teachers can encourage children to observe and think. This can help develop curiosity and early reasoning skills.
Building a Reading Habit
Introducing children to books at an early age can make reading a familiar activity. Storytelling sessions can be combined with pictures, puppets, songs, and discussions.
Children can be encouraged to describe characters, identify objects in pictures, and share what they think might happen next. These activities can support vocabulary and imagination.
Introducing Early Mathematics
Basic mathematical concepts can be introduced through activities that children understand easily. Counting toys, comparing sizes, sorting objects, and identifying patterns are simple ways to develop number awareness.
Teachers can use classroom materials to make these activities practical. When children can see and handle objects, abstract concepts can become easier to understand.
Developing Creative Confidence
Creative activities provide children with freedom to express their ideas. Painting, drawing, colouring, craft, clay modelling, music, and dance can be included in the preschool routine.
There does not always need to be one correct result. Allowing children to make choices can encourage creativity and help them become more confident in their abilities.
Learning Through Group Participation
Group activities help children understand how to work with others. They can learn to share materials, listen to classmates, wait for their turn, and cooperate during games.
Teachers can organize small-group projects that encourage children to contribute in different ways. This can make teamwork a natural part of classroom learning.
Developing Emotional Awareness
Children experience different emotions during their early years. Preschool can help them recognize and communicate these feelings.
Teachers can use stories and role-play to discuss happiness, sadness, excitement, frustration, and other everyday emotions. Giving children an opportunity to talk about their feelings can help them communicate more comfortably.
Supporting Physical Development
Physical movement is an essential part of early childhood. Outdoor activities can include running, jumping, balancing, throwing, and movement games.
Fine motor activities such as drawing, threading, cutting, building, and clay work can support hand coordination. A combination of both types of activities can create a balanced routine.
Teaching Everyday Responsibility
Simple classroom responsibilities can encourage independence. Children can learn to put away toys, arrange books, organize their belongings, and keep their activity areas tidy.
These routines can become useful habits over time. They also allow children to experience the satisfaction of completing tasks independently.
Making Nature Part of Learning
Outdoor spaces can provide opportunities for observation and discovery. Children can explore plants, flowers, insects, birds, and weather changes.
Teachers can organize simple gardening activities or nature walks. These experiences can help children understand their surroundings while encouraging curiosity.
Choosing the Right Teachers
Teachers have a direct influence on children's daily preschool experiences. Parents should consider educators who are patient, caring, attentive, and familiar with the needs of young learners.
Children develop at different speeds, so teachers should provide encouragement based on individual progress. A supportive teacher can help children feel comfortable participating in classroom activities.
Considering Safety and Hygiene
A preschool should provide a clean and secure environment. Parents can examine classrooms, furniture, play equipment, washrooms, and outdoor areas before making a choice.
Proper supervision is also important. Understanding the school's safety and hygiene practices can help parents make a more informed decision.
Building Parent-Teacher Communication
Regular communication between parents and teachers can provide a clearer picture of a child's preschool experience. Parents can learn about classroom participation, interests, and activities.
At home, parents can support learning through reading, puzzles, counting games, drawing, and conversations. These simple activities can reinforce skills introduced at school.
